The practice of delivering different content, offers, or redirects to users based on their geographic location.
Geo-targeting (also called geographic targeting or location-based targeting) is a technique that identifies a visitor's physical location and uses that information to deliver relevant, localized content. In affiliate marketing, geo-targeting is primarily used to redirect visitors to country-specific offers, operators, or storefronts.
Location is typically determined by IP address, which maps to a country and region with high accuracy. Modern edge networks like Cloudflare provide location data at the network level without needing IP lookup databases, enabling near-instant detection.
